Trauma & Unattended Death Cleanup
This is the hardest call, and we treat it that way. An unattended death in a Placerville home often means days or weeks of decomposition before discovery, and in older homes with balloon-frame construction, fluids wick into subfloors and wall cavities in ways standard surface cleaning misses. We remove affected materials, run HEPA air scrubbers from Dri-Eaz, apply enzymatic treatments to framing, and verify the space is safe. We handle the disposal legally and discreetly. Infectious Disease Disinfection
When a Placerville household faces an outbreak of norovirus, C. diff, MRSA, or respiratory illness, the risk is concentrated on touch surfaces, bathrooms, and soft goods. We use hospital-grade disinfectants with proper dwell times, not a quick wipe-down. On hillside properties with private wells, we adapt our protocols because water pressure limits force manual application rather than pressure washing. That means more time per square foot, but it also means the chemistry actually works.

Hoarding Cleanup
Hoarding scenes in Placerville often involve Gold Rush era homes where the hoard has been accumulating for decades. That means dealing with accumulated dust, rodent waste, mold, and sometimes asbestos or lead paint underneath the debris. We bring in a full team, sort salvageable items when the family wants that, remove the rest, and then do the actual biohazard work: sanitizing surfaces, restoring air quality, and documenting everything for insurance. Blood & Bodily Fluid Cleanup
Bloodborne pathogen cleanup requires more than bleach and elbow grease. In Placerville ranch homes with hardwood floors and crawl spaces, blood can seep through floorboards into the subfloor and joists below. We remove affected flooring when needed, treat the framing, and run air scrubbers long enough to verify the room is safe to occupy. Common Biohazard & Crime Scene Cleanup Problems We See in Placerville Homes
- Deep smoke and ash penetration in Gold Rush era homes. The 2021 Caldor Fire burned through El Dorado County, and homes with wood shake roofs and open crawl space vents absorbed fine ash deep into insulation batts and subfloor framing. Surface cleaning does not touch it. We use HEPA extraction and ozone treatment to get it out.
- Decomposition fluids in old growth subflooring. In 1880s Victorians with balloon framing, fluids travel laterally and downward through soft old wood. Standard enzymatic sprays evaporate before they reach the deep material. We open the affected area, treat the joists, and seal the crawl space after.
- Well water pressure limits chemical dwell times. Many Placerville properties outside the downtown core are on private wells. When you do not have municipal pressure, a pressure washer is not an option. We manually apply and extend dwell times so disinfectants actually work.
- Odor migration through balloon frame wall cavities. In older Placerville homes, wall cavities run continuously from foundation to attic. A generic ozone shock treatment will not reach deep into those channels. We treat the cavities directly and run negative air pressure to pull odors out rather than pushing them around.
Pricing for Biohazard & Crime Scene Cleanup in Placerville, CA
Here are real numbers for the Placerville market. A blood cleanup on a single room with hardwood floors usually runs $1,200 to $2,800. Trauma or unattended death cleanup involving subfloor treatment and air scrubbing typically lands between $3,000 and $6,500 depending on how long the scene sat and how far fluids traveled. Hoarding cleanup ranges from $2,500 to $10,000+ because of volume, hazardous material testing, and sorting time. Infectious disease disinfection for a 1,500 square foot home typically costs $800 to $2,000. These are honest ranges, not phone quotes. Tear gas residue bonds to porous brick and mortar, and in Placerville’s unreinforced brick commercial buildings along Main Street, those pores are deep and decades old. Standard cleaning wipes the surface but leaves irritants inside the masonry. We use specialized alkaline neutralizing agents with extended contact time, then HEPA vacuum and air scrub the space. It is slower, but it actually works.
